緩存讀取速度最快
⑴ 為什麼內存讀取速度慢,緩存速度快
因為內存和緩存用的是不同的存儲器下面是介紹:
目前緩存基本上都是採用SRAM存儲器,SRAM是英文Static
RAM的縮寫,它是一種具有靜志存取功能的存儲器,不需要刷新電路即能保存它內部存儲的數據。不像DRAM內存那樣需要刷新電路,每隔一段時間,固定要對
DRAM刷新充電一次,否則內部的數據即會消失,因此SRAM具有較高的性能,但是SRAM也有它的缺點,即它的集成度較低,相同容量的DRAM內存可以設計為較小的體積,但是SRAM卻需要很大的體積,這也是目前不能將緩存容量做得太大的重要原因。它的特點歸納如下:優點是節能、速度快、不必配合內存刷新電路、可提高整體的工作效率,缺點是集成度低、相同的容量體積較大、而且價格較高,只能少量用於關鍵性系統以提高效率。
⑵ 緩存,內存,硬碟哪個讀取速度快
內存的存取速度比硬碟要快得多得多,根本不是一個數量級。硬碟的數據都要先讀取到內存中以後才能被使用。
⑶ 請問電腦CPU1級 2級 3級緩存是什麼意思
CPU中緩存是為了加快CPU讀取數據的速度,也是為了給內存一個緩沖期。因為CPU運算速度太快了,光靠內存讀寫完全跟不上,而CPU緩存的數據交換比內存快多了,大部分時候CPU可以直接從緩存讀取數據,找不到的話再從內存讀取,這樣可以節省CPU讀取內存數據時浪費的時間。
CPU緩存分為三類,一級緩存(L1)、二級緩存(L2)和三級緩存(L3)。CPU在實際數據讀取中重要的卻是一級緩存,因為一級緩存速度最快,二級緩存其次,三級緩存最慢,只是三級緩存的容量最大。
(3)緩存讀取速度最快擴展閱讀:
一級緩存雖然速度最快,但容量最小,單位都是KB,不同CPU之間一級緩存沒有差距,所以現在不怎麼提了,二級緩存容量也不大,基本都是個位數MB,除了一些伺服器CPU會有10幾MB之外,現在CPU也不怎麼提二級緩存。CPU讀取緩存時會先從一級緩存開始,然是二級緩存,而讀取二級緩存有時候會出現數據未命中的情況,這時候就需要從三級緩存讀取。
但是要注意的是三級緩存越大並不一定說這個CPU性能就越強,因為三級緩存的容量還依靠CPU架構和工藝等方面的影響,如果是與架構工藝搭配升級的三級緩存,容量越大才會性能越高。
⑷ 請問是硬碟是不是緩存越大它 的讀取、存儲速度就越快呢
轉速影響大~參考相同緩存的
5400轉
硬碟
和
7200轉硬碟的讀寫速度。
另外,你去網路查一下緩存的工作原理和它的功能定位就知道了。
緩存對於舊數據的讀取速度才會快,通常來說並不能對讀取速度有明顯影響。
緩存還有一個數據命中率的概念,這導致緩存不是越大越好,只能說哪個大小更合適。
還有cpu的cache
一二三級緩存,道理一樣。
⑸ 總的來說,CPU緩存和顯存還有內存條,哪種緩存讀寫速度最快
當然是CPU緩存最快,集成在CPU內部的。顯存和內存都是通過外部連接的。
⑹ 讀寫最快的存儲器
通常來說,內存速度最快,但不排除特殊情況,比如nvme固態硬碟要比幾年前ddr2內存還快,不過nvme固態延遲ms級,內存延遲是nm級,固態還是不能取代內存的。但是最快的要屬CPU中的緩存,一級緩存最快,比內存還快幾百上千倍,其次是二級緩存,三級緩存。也有部分CPU設計了四級緩存,速度類推。
儲存卡讀寫速度的快慢是有差異的,對於內存卡來說,讀寫速度是以class做標志的,市面上比較常見的有三種,分別是C4、C6、C10。分別表示最低寫入速度為4M/s、6M/s、10M。C4等級為最常見的內存卡,C6/C8為高速卡,通常能良好滿足相機等設備高速連拍、高清攝像。
資料拓展:
存儲器單元實際上是時序邏輯電路的一種。按存儲器的使用類型可分為只讀存儲器(ROM)和隨機存取存儲器(RAM),兩者的功能有較大的區別,因此在描述上也有所不同。
存儲器是許多存儲單元的集合,按單元號順序排列。每個單元由若干三進制位構成,以表示存儲單元中存放的數值,這種結構和數組的結構非常相似,故在VHDL語言中,通常由數組描述存儲器。
存儲器的主要功能是存儲程序和各種數據,並能在計算機運行過程中高速、自動地完成程序或數據的存取。存儲器是具有「記憶」功能的設備,它採用具有兩種穩定狀態的物理器件來存儲信息。這些器件也稱為記憶元件。
⑺ 請問誰知道 虛擬內存、內存和緩存中,CPU訪問哪個的速度最快啊
當然是緩存了,就速度來說,一級緩存>二級緩存>內存>虛擬內存
⑻ 存儲器存取速度快慢 Cache存儲器,RAM和ROM,寄存器,硬碟和優盤,他們的存取速度哪個最快,分別是多少
速度:寄存器>緩存>RAM內存>ROM
SRAM一般做緩存,速度在半導體存儲器中僅次於寄存器,所以做的比較小,電腦上緩存一般就是KB為單位的;RAM對應起來就是我們通常所說的內存了,現在基本都上G了,速度比ROM很快。
cache是一個高速小容量的臨時存儲器,可以用高速的靜態存儲器晶元實現,或者集成到CPU晶元內部,存儲CPU最經常訪問的指令或者操作數據。而寄存器不同,寄存器是內存階層中的最頂端,也是系統獲得操作資料的最快速途徑。
寄存器存放的是當前CPU環境以及任務環境的數據,而cache則存放最近經常訪問的指令和數據。
(8)緩存讀取速度最快擴展閱讀:
當訪問RAM時,對所選寄存器的讀或寫操作由讀和寫信號控制。在讀取操作過程中,所選單元的數據通過數據線和輸入/輸出線傳輸到CPU(中央處理器)。
在寫操作期間,CPU通過輸入/輸入行和數據行將數據存儲到選定的單元中。
RAM通過輸入/輸入報頭與計算機的CPU交換數據,讀取時輸入到報頭,寫入時輸入到報頭,兩用。由讀/寫控制線控制。
輸入/輸出端的數據行數與對應一個地址的寄存器數相同。一些RAM晶元有單獨的輸入/輸出端。通常RAM的輸出端有一個開路集電極或三態輸出結構。
⑼ 請問是硬碟是不是緩存越大它 的讀取、存儲速度就越快呢
理論上是這樣,但是實際上緩存的大小並不是決定硬碟讀寫速度的唯一因素,而且硬碟的緩存不可能無限制的大。
緩存(Cache memory)是硬碟控制器上的一塊內存晶元,具有極快的存取速度,它是硬碟內部存儲和外界介面之間的緩沖器。由於硬碟的內部數據傳輸速度和外界介面傳輸速度不同,緩存在其中起到一個緩沖的作用。緩存的大小與速度是直接關繫到硬碟的傳輸速度的重要因素,能夠大幅度地提高硬碟整體性能。當硬碟存取零碎數據時需要不斷地在硬碟與內存之間交換數據,如果有大緩存,則可以將那些零碎數據暫存在緩存中,減小外系統的負荷,也提高了數據的傳輸速度。
具體到硬碟,其緩存主要起三種作用:
第一:預讀取。
第二:對寫入動作進行緩存。
第三:臨時存儲最近訪問過的數據。
大容量的緩存雖然可以在硬碟進行讀寫工作狀態下,讓更多的數據存儲在緩存中,以提高硬碟的訪問速度,但並不意味著緩存越大就越出眾,這里還存在一個讀寫演算法的問題。
緩存的應用存在一個演算法的問題,即便緩存容量很大,而沒有一個高效率的演算法,那將導致應用中緩存數據的命中率偏低,無法有效發揮出大容量緩存的優勢。演算法是和緩存容量相輔相成,大容量的緩存需要更為有效率的演算法,否則性能會大大折扣。
一般硬碟廠商會在綜合衡量成本、演算法、硬碟的市場定位等因素後給出一個合理的緩存值,如定位於民用市場的500G硬碟ST3500418AS的希捷500G的硬碟擁有16MB的緩存,又在如定位民用市場的ST2000DM001的希捷2000G硬碟擁有64MB的緩存。
⑽ 總的來說,CPU緩存和顯存還有內存條,哪種緩存讀寫速度最快
那肯定是cpu緩存讀取最快呀,其他部件都要聽cpu指揮讀才讀